NINETEEN41, in context.
NINETEEN41 is a contemporary apartment complex on the New Golden Mile, the corridor linking Estepona with Puerto Banús and Marbella that has become one of the coast's most consistently demanded addresses. The development comprises 60 homes across two, three and four bedrooms, with the three-bedroom residences on offer here measuring 254 m² built, arranged over open-plan living space with full-height sliding doors and private outdoor terraces.
The setting is the draw. El Saladillo beach and Playa del Sol Villacana are minutes away, as is the Anantara Villa Padierna estate and its golf. The specification is thorough — integrated kitchens, separate laundry rooms and a guest toilet in each home.
The complex is complete and gated, with 24-hour security. For buyers who prefer to see and occupy rather than wait, that certainty is the proposition.

NINETEEN41 is complete rather than off-plan, which changes the calculus. There is no construction risk and no completion date to wait for — buyers view the finished home and its facilities before committing. At €799,000 for a 254 m² three-bedroom, the effective rate of roughly €3,150 per m² sits close to the area's recent resale averages of around €3,380 per m², with new-build finishes, warranties and community amenities included in that figure.

Living in Estepona
The New Golden Mile sits between Estepona and Puerto Banús, close enough to reach either town centre within minutes yet set back from their density. The beaches of El Saladillo and Playa del Sol Villacana are a short drive, and the golf clusters around Villa Padierna — one of the region's more established courses — are within easy reach.
This stretch of coast is favoured by residents who want beach proximity without the summer crush of Marbella's centre, alongside the practical mix of international schools, marinas and dining that the corridor has accumulated over two decades.

Residency planning for non-EU buyers
Spain's property-based Golden Visa route closed to new applicants on 3 April 2025. Non-EU buyers acquiring property at this value still have residency routes — non-lucrative visa, digital-nomad visa, and case-specific options — depending on circumstances.
